Transaction 1899b98004d72f9ceea3ffe6809831657f9c3f52d0f08537868ef93bec1224a3
1 Input
1 Outputs
- 1899b98004d72f9ceea3ffe6809831657f9c3f52d0f08537868ef93bec1224a3:0
value 6159256
address 1EevATsj9BefbTQeUtiUBdn9hZDNGPzEH4